Abstract

The present work proposes to study the concrete determinations of feminicide, as a social phenomenon, in Brazil with particularity for João Pessoa-PB. Feminicide stands out as the maximum expression of the violence committed against women. It is inherent in the patriarchal culture historically intrinsic to Brazilian society, expressly reaching thousands of women daily and presenting alarming rates, even with the force of Law 13.104 / 2015, which criminalizes this typology of misogynistic violence. However, it is emphasized that the Law will only be successful with Public Policies that prioritize the confrontation of gender violence by the states. The work deals with results of bibliographic research based on field research and statistical surveys. The aim is to analyze the profiles of the feminicides and the specifications of the crimes of femicides by using the legal records of feminicides deprived of their liberty, present in the archives of the maximum security penitentiaries Desembargador Sílvio Porto and Criminalist Geraldo Beltrão, both located in the city of João Pessoa -PB.
